Using Vanilla in Mexican Recipes

Vanilla features in many Mexican dessert recipes and beverage recipes. It is an aromatic spice which comes from a special variety of orchid. Vanilla comes in different forms, including beans, extract, flavored sugar and powdered vanilla.
